Continuing with our series of food riddles, here are some where the answer is ‘cookie’.
Three of these rhyme, while the fourth is a What Am I? riddle.
To use the last one, have your kids read the first clue and guess what they think is being described. If they’re incorrect, have them read the second line and guess again.
Keep going until they either work out that the answer is ‘cookie’ or until they run out of clues.
Cookie Riddles For Kids
I am sometimes made of sugar
And sometimes of oatmeal
Chocolate chip ones taste so good
You might find that you squeal!
~
Some people prefer them with raisins
Some like them to contain chocolate chips
Whichever kind of these you like though
They don’t last long once they’ve passed your lips
~
You can buy these snacks pre-baked
Or you can buy them as dough
Which are then baked by yourself
Unless you eat them raw though
~
What Am I?
I’m round but I’m not a wheel
I’m loved by a monster but I’m not the Bride of Frankenstein
I sometimes contain chips but I’m not a computer
I go well with milk but I’m not a bowl of cereal
I’m made of dough but I’m not a loaf of bread
